Plant Immunity: AvrPto Targets the Frontline

Zipfel, Cyril; Rathjen, John

Description

Bacterial pathogens must suppress host defences to cause disease. New research shows that the Pseudomonas effector protein AvrPto does so by directly targeting plant transmembrane receptor kinases involved in bacterial perception.
